The Process of Continuous Improvement

Agile development is a practice characterized by its commitment on continuous improvement. It promotes a collaborative and adaptive approach to software design. Through frequent cycles called sprints, teams deliver working solutions increments, allowing for continuous feedback and adjustments. This cycle of continuous improvement ensures that the final product meets user needs and adapts to market demands over time.

Iteration by Stage: The Power of Agile Execution

In the realm of software development, the Agile methodology has revolutionized the way teams build and deliver applications. At its core lies the concept of iterative development, where projects are broken down into manageable Timeframes, each lasting a few weeks. This methodology empowers teams to continuously evolve their product based on user input gathered throughout the process.

  • Through these short, focused Sprints, teams can quickly validate their ideas and make adjustments as needed.
  • Such constant feedback loop ensures that the final product is always aligned with user expectations.
  • Additionally, Agile approaches foster a culture of collaboration and openness within teams.

By embracing the power of Agile iteration, teams can build high-quality software more productively and ship value to their users in a more predictable manner.
